1. Lake Aufenfeld in Aschau – A Relaxing Day by the Water
The natural swimming lake at Camping Aufenfeld is one of the most beautiful bathing spots in the central Zillertal. With crystal-clear water, spacious sunbathing areas, and plenty of room to relax, it’s the perfect place to spend a warm summer day. Families especially love the safe swimming area and the many leisure activities available around the lake.

2. Easy Hike to Lake Fichtensee – The Perfect Mix of Walking and Swimming
Take the Rosenalmbahn cable car up the mountain and enjoy a leisurely walk to Fichtensee. This family-friendly hike takes about an hour and is ideal even on warmer days. Once you arrive, you can cool off in the refreshing mountain lake, rent a stand-up paddleboard, enjoy a boat ride, or simply relax by the water while taking in the breathtaking alpine scenery.

3. Schlegeis Reservoir – Escape the Heat in the High Alps
When temperatures soar in the valley, head up to the famous Schlegeis Reservoir. Located at nearly 1,800 meters (5,900 feet) above sea level, it offers significantly cooler temperatures and fresh mountain air. The striking turquoise water, dramatic dam wall, and surrounding peaks create one of the most spectacular landscapes in the Zillertal. While swimming is not permitted, it’s an ideal destination for scenic walks, photography, and escaping the summer heat.
